What is the difference between Remote Wire Cable Manufacturing vs Remote Electrical Assembler?

AspectRemote Wire Cable ManufacturingRemote Electrical Assembler
CredentialsHigh school diploma or equivalent, technical certificationsHigh school diploma or equivalent, technical training
Work EnvironmentManufacturing facilities, assembly linesConstruction sites, industrial settings
Industry UsageElectronics, telecommunications, automotiveElectrical systems, appliances, machinery
Job FocusProducing and testing wire and cable productsAssembling electrical components and wiring

Remote Wire Cable Manufacturing involves producing and testing wire and cable products in a manufacturing setting, while Remote Electrical Assembler focuses on assembling electrical systems and components. Both roles require technical skills and certifications but differ mainly in their work environment and specific job functions.

We are seeking a detail-oriented and experienced Mechanical Engineer (Cable & Harness Design) to join our engineering team. In this role, you will be responsible for the mechanical design, 3D routing, documentation, and lifecycle management of complex wire harnesses and interconnect assemblies.
The ideal candidate brings strong expertise in PTC Creo, a solid foundation in electromechanical packaging, and proven experience working within rigorous Configuration Management (CM) workflows.
Basic Qualifications
Education: Bachelor of Science (BS) or Master of Science (MS) in Mechanical Engineering, Aerospace Engineering, or a closely related technical field.
Experience: 10+ years of professional engineering experience with a direct focus on cable and wire harness mechanical design.
CAD Expertise: Demonstrated hands-on proficiency with PTC Creo (including Creo Parametric and Creo Cabling extensions).
Configuration Management: Solid experience operating within a formal Configuration Management / PLM environment
Standards & Practices: Familiarity with industry drafting standards (ASME Y14 series) and wiring/harness assembly standards (e.g., IPC/WHMA-A-620).
Preferred Qualifications
RF Cable Design: Prior experience designing RF/microwave cable assemblies (semi-rigid, conformable, and flexible coaxial lines, phase-matched assemblies, and high-frequency shielding).
Spaceflight Hardware Experience: Background designing harnesses for space applications, satellites, or launch vehicles (including familiarity with outgassing limits, thermal-vacuum environments, and NASA-STD-8739.4 / ECSS standards).
PLM Software: Experience using PTC Windchill for data and configuration management.
Environmental Testing: Experience supporting qualification testing for shock, random vibration, thermal cycling, and EMI/RFI shielding effectiveness.
